A man (70s) has died in a fatal single vehicle road traffic collision in Co Kilkenny on Monday morning.

The collision, involving a car, occurred at around 9.30am on the R448 at Smithstown, Mullinavat in Co Kilkenny.

The driver, a man in his 70s, was fatally injured.

The local coroner has been notified and arrangements will be made for a post-mortem examination.

The road was closed for a technical examination by Garda Forensic Collision Investigators, and has since reopened.

Gardaí have appealed for any witnesses of the collision to come forward, and any road users who may have camera footage, including dash cam, and were travelling in the area at the time are asked to make the footage available to investigating gardaí.
